0 reports about 2690666893The number was first reported 31st Jul, 2025
Received a phone call from 2690666893? Report here
File a report about 2690666893 |
Phone Number Variations: 2690666893, 02690-666893, 912690666893, 002690666893, 1912690666893, +1912690666893